C0265
EBCM Relay Circuit
Electronic brake control module relay fault.

C0265 is the EBCM relay circuit code, indicating the main relay that powers the ABS solenoids and pump-motor control logic is not behaving as expected — either the EBCM cannot energize the relay, the relay coil is open, or the contacts are stuck/welded. Cheapest first: clear it, see if it returns immediately at key-on (hard fault) or only after a few drive cycles (intermittent contact wear). Pull the ABS relay from the underhood fuse box and bench-test it with a 12V battery and a test light — coil should click crisply and contacts should pass continuity only when energized; swap it with an identical-pinout relay from the horn or fuel-pump circuit for a $0 confirmation. Check the relay socket terminals for spread/burnt pins and the EBCM control wire (usually a low-side driver from the module) for the expected pull-to-ground when commanded. Live-data check: most scan tools can command the ABS relay on/off — you should hear an audible click and see the ABS solenoid feed circuit voltage rise from 0V to battery voltage. The expensive misdiagnosis pattern is the C0110/C0265 paired code on GM Kelsey-Hayes 325 systems, where techs replace the relay (correct) but never address the cold-solder joint inside the EBCM that re-sets the code in 200 miles, then condemn the whole module unnecessarily.
Vehicle-specific patterns
Vehicle-specific patterns: 1999-2007 GM Silverado/Sierra/Tahoe/Suburban — internal EBCM solder joints crack from underhood heat cycling, the rebuilders specifically target this. 2003-2008 Chevy TrailBlazer/GMC Envoy — relay socket terminals spread and lose contact pressure. 2005-2009 Pontiac Grand Prix — ABS relay coil opens, $12 part. 2001-2006 Chevy Silverado HD 2500/3500 — combined C0265+C0110+C0161 pattern is the Kelsey-Hayes failure signature; rebuild service is the cost-effective fix.
